ARM LIFT

An arm lift, also known as a brachioplasty, is a procedure for patients who are unhappy with the way the skin hangs on the upper arms. This sagging can be caused by a variety of reasons and can be addressed through surgical options.

WHAT ARE MY ARM LIFT OPTIONS?

If you have lost a significant amount of weight and, as a result, complain of loose, excess hanging skin on the upper arm, or are unhappy with your appearance in sleeveless dresses,  bathing suits, and short sleeve shirts, arm lift surgery is an option worth considering. The skin sags when it loses tone or elasticity. Whatever the cause of the the problem, we can reliably reduce the size of the upper arms, tighten the skin and restore your confidence.

Because the scars generally run from arm pit to elbow I discourage patients with minimal laxity from choosing this treatment. “Mini Scar” procedures almost never achieve much of a before and after difference, and for that reason I do not perform them. But for patients with true laxity and excess skin, brachioplasty can be amazing. The scar extends into the arm pit to tighten the axillary region, and as a happy coincidence, the axillary hair and sweat glands are removed-think of the time and money you will save on shaving and deodorant!
